One of the first steps in designing an injection mold is to identify the requirements of the part to be produced. This includes understanding the material to be used, the part’s size and shape, and any specific features or functionalities it must possess. With this information in hand, the design process can begin, taking into account factors such as mold geometry, cooling channels, and gate location.

Collaboration between the injection mold factory and the client is essential during the design phase. Clear communication and feedback help ensure that the mold design meets the client’s specifications and expectations. Additionally, working with an experienced injection mold supplier can provide valuable insights and expertise to optimize the design for manufacturability and cost-effectiveness.

Another critical consideration in injection mold design is the selection of materials. The choice of mold material can impact factors such as mold longevity, part quality, and production efficiency. Factors to consider when selecting mold materials include hardness, thermal conductivity, and resistance to wear and corrosion.

Proper cooling design is crucial in injection mold design to ensure efficient heat transfer and consistent part quality. Cooling channels must be strategically placed to facilitate uniform cooling and minimize cycle times. Advanced cooling techniques, such as conformal cooling, can further enhance the performance of the injection mold.

Gate location is another key aspect of injection mold design. The gate is the point through which molten plastic enters the mold cavity, and its placement can influence factors such as part quality, cycle time, and material flow. The selection of the appropriate gate type and location is critical to achieving optimal results.

The injection molding process involves injecting molten plastic material into the mold cavity, where it cools and hardens to form the desired shape. The design of the injection mold is crucial in ensuring the final product meets all technical specifications and quality standards. Any defects or imperfections in the mold can result in faulty parts and production delays.

Injection molds are designed to be precise and accurate, allowing for the production of consistent parts with tight tolerances. The use of advanced technologies such as computer-aided design (CAD) and computer-aided manufacturing (CAM) has significantly improved the efficiency and quality of injection molds. These technologies enable engineers to simulate the injection molding process and optimize the design of the mold for better performance.
